구성원들의 학습관성, 폐기학습, 지식통합능력, 혁신행동 간의 관계에 관한 실증연구 (An Empirical Study on the Relationships Among Employees' Learning Inertia, Unlearning, Knowledge Integration Capabilities, and Innovative Behavior)

  • 허명숙;천면중
    • 지식경영연구
    • /
    • 제16권2호
    • /
    • pp.249-278
    • /
    • 2015
  • Employees' knowledge integration capabilities and innovative behavior are still of crucial importance in the effective knowledge management. Recently researchers and practitioners are interested in both the potential benefits of unlearning and the negative aspects of learning inertia. The purpose of this study is to examine the relationships among learning inertia, unlearning, knowledge integration capabilities(knowledge exploitation and knowledge exploration) and innovative behavior. The results of analysis show that learning inertia is employees' psychological obstacle factor affecting knowledge integration capabilities and unlearning, that unlearning of employees is a key factor affecting knowledge integration capabilities, and that knowledge integration capabilities are driving forces leading to innovative behaviors of employees. For theoretical and practical implications, the research presents the grounds for arguments that knowledge integration capabilities are employees' dynamic capabilities from the knowledge management perspective, that unlearning is a driving force of employees' positive behaviors, and that organizations trying to perform the dynamic knowledge management need to identify the causes of employees' psychological resistance to learning. Limitations arisen in the course of the research and suggestions for future research directions are also discussed.

멀티 뷰 기법 리뷰: 이해와 응용 (Multi-view learning review: understanding methods and their application)

  • 배강일;이영섭;임창원
    • 응용통계연구
    • /
    • 제32권1호
    • /
    • pp.41-68
    • /
    • 2019
  • 멀티 뷰 기법은 데이터를 다양한 관점에서 보려는 접근 방법이며 데이터의 다양한 정보를 통합하여 사용하려는 시도이다. 최근 많은 연구가 진행되고 있는 멀티 뷰 기법에서는 단일 뷰 만을 이용하여 모형을 학습시켰을 때 보다 좋은 성과를 보인 경우가 많았다. 멀티 뷰 기법에서 딥 러닝 기법의 도입으로 이미지, 텍스트, 음성, 영상 등 다양한 분야에서 좋은 성과를 보였다. 본 연구에서는 멀티 뷰 기법이 인간 행동 인식, 의학, 정보 검색, 표정 인식 분야에서 직면한 여러 가지 문제들을 어떻게 해결하고 있는지 소개하였다. 또한 전통적인 멀티 뷰 기법들을 데이터 차원, 분류기 차원, 표현 간의 통합으로 분류하여 멀티 뷰 기법의 데이터 통합 원리를 리뷰 하였다. 마지막으로 딥 러닝 기법 중 가장 범용적으로 사용되고 있는 CNN, RNN, RBM, Autoencoder, GAN 등이 멀티 뷰 기법에 어떻게 응용되고 있는지를 살펴보았다. 이때 CNN, RNN 기반 학습 모형을 지도학습 기법으로, RBM, Autoencoder, GAN 기반 학습 모형을 비지도 학습 기법으로 분류하여 이 방법들이 대한 이해를 돕고자 하였다.

대학 신입생의 학문적.사회적 통합성과 자기회의가 자살생각에 미치는 영향 -음주의 조절효과를 중심으로- (The Influence of Learning?Social Integration and Self-doubt on the Suicidal Ideation of University Freshmen - Focusing on Moderating Effect of Drinking -)

  • 정구철;신성례
    • 보건교육건강증진학회지
    • /
    • 제28권5호
    • /
    • pp.105-116
    • /
    • 2011
  • Objectives: The aim of this study was to explore the influence of learning social integration and self-doubt on the suicidal ideation, and to test the mediating effect of self-doubt and the moderating effect of drinking on suicidal ideation. Methods: A cross-sectional survey was administered to a convenience sample of 1,000 freshmen in a university in S city. A total of 803 questionnaires were included in the statistical analysis. To analysed the data, Pearson correlation and structural equation modeling were performed. Results: In this study, self-doubt had a mediating effects in the path way from learning social integration to suicidal ideation. Drinking had a moderating effect between self-doubt and suicidal ideation. Conclusions: The results suggest that the low level of learning social integration increases the level of self-doubt and leads to suicidal ideation. Drinking was a significant moderator of suicidal ideation. Therefore, interventions on various strategies to enhance academic performance and social interaction skill, and to help to stop or not to initiate drinking habit are needed in the early part of the freshman year.

대학생의 플립드 러닝 기반 감각통합치료 수업 경험에 관한 현상학적 연구 (A Phenomenological Study on Students' Experiences of Flipped Learning-Based Class of Sensory Integration Therapy)

  • 이나핼;정혜림
    • 대한감각통합치료학회지
    • /
    • 제15권2호
    • /
    • pp.80-92
    • /
    • 2017
  • 목적 : 플립드 러닝기반 감각통합치료 수업을 받은 작업치료 대학생의 경험의 의미를 파악하고 수업 후 학습자의 요구와 성찰을 알아보는 것이다. 연구방법 : 대학생의 플립드 러닝 기반 감각통합치료 수업 경험에 관한 질적 연구 중 현상학적 연구방법을 사용하였다. 본 연구의 대상자는 2017년 1학기 K대학교 작업치료학과 전공필수과목인 '감각통합치료 및 실습'을 수강한 3학년 학생 중 10명이다. 자료 수집을 위해 일대일 면담방법을 이용하였고, 녹음한 면담내용을 전사하여 분석하였다. 결과 : 의미단위 20개, 중심의미 8개, 주제 3개가 도출되었다. 연구결과는 온라인 수업에서의 학습경험, 오프라인 수업에서의 학습경험, 플립드 러닝에 대한 학습자의 요구와 성찰의 주제로 분석하였다. 온라인 수업은 원하는 시간과 공간에서 학습할 수 있다는 편리함과 반복학습의 만족감을 가져왔다. 하지만 교수와의 면대면 수업의 부재로 소통과 집중력의 문제를 호소하였다. 오프라인 수업에서는 다양한 감각통합 실습수업에 흥미를 보였고, 적극적인 실습태도의 변화가 있었다. 결론 : 실습이 요구되는 감각통합 수업에 플립드 러닝 기반 수업은 시간의 확보와 실습 몰입 면에서 효과가 있었다. 다른 작업치료교과목도 플립드 러닝으로 수업하고 싶다는 요구가 있었으며, 플립드 러닝 수업을 통해 능동적인 학습 자세가 필요하다는 성찰이 있었다. 본 연구의 결과는 작업치료 교육 분야에서 플립드 러닝 수업을 시도하는데 기초자료로 제공하고자 한다.

THE FIT BETWEEN NEW PRODUCT STRATEGY AND VALUE CHAIN STRATEGY : A SYSTEM DYNAMICS PERSPECTIVE

  • Heungshik Oh;Kim, Bowon
    • 한국시뮬레이션학회:학술대회논문집
    • /
    • 한국시뮬레이션학회 2001년도 The Seoul International Simulation Conference
    • /
    • pp.37-43
    • /
    • 2001
  • New product development has been a key element fur organizational evolution. The bulk of research about new product strategy has focused solely on new product development function itself. This paper investigates cross-functional elements in new product development. More specifically, we suggest that there must exist a fit between new product strategy and value chain strategy. It means that, in order to support new product development activity, there must exist a relevant value chain strategy. We consider three types of integration - internal integration, customer integration, and supplier integration - as strategic elements of value chain strategy. For the case of new product strategy, we consider market newness and product technology unfamiliarity as strategic elements. We also consider two types of learning characteristic, i.e., \\\"fast-adaptive learning\\\" and \\\"slow-adaptive leaning\\\" as control factor. Learning characteristic represents firms organizational capability related with organizational learning. For example, fur fast-adaptive learning case, the effect of integration appears early in time. System dynamics simulation is employed to verify our research framework. The results exhibit that there must exist cross-functional relationships between value chain strategy and new product strategy in order to shorten total development time.al development time.

공급망 성과 개선을 위한 조직간 원가관리의 활용 (The Application of IOCM for the Improvement of Supply-Chain Performance)

  • 최종민
    • 경영과학
    • /
    • 제31권3호
    • /
    • pp.77-94
    • /
    • 2014
  • This study empirically investigated the relationships among inter-organizational cost management (IOCM), cooperation with suppliers, information exchange between partners, inter-organizational learning, control integration, and the supply-chain performance of a firm. The results showed that the adoption of IOCM positively affects the collaboration between buyers and suppliers, which also leads to the increased information flow between them. According to the results of this study, it was found that inter-organizational information flow causes inter-organizational learning, and this learning contributes to the improved supply-chain performance. In this study, the positive effects of the cooperation with suppliers through IOCM on the control integration in supply-chains were not empirically confirmed. However, the impact of IOCM on control integration was significant and positive. Finally, the fact that the enhanced control integration can improve the supply-chain performance of a firm was empirically demonstrated.

Deep Learning-based Evolutionary Recommendation Model for Heterogeneous Big Data Integration

  • Yoo, Hyun;Chung, Kyungyong
    • KSII Transactions on Internet and Information Systems (TIIS)
    • /
    • 제14권9호
    • /
    • pp.3730-3744
    • /
    • 2020
  • This study proposes a deep learning-based evolutionary recommendation model for heterogeneous big data integration, for which collaborative filtering and a neural-network algorithm are employed. The proposed model is used to apply an individual's importance or sensory level to formulate a recommendation using the decision-making feedback. The evolutionary recommendation model is based on the Deep Neural Network (DNN), which is useful for analyzing and evaluating the feedback data among various neural-network algorithms, and the DNN is combined with collaborative filtering. The designed model is used to extract health information from data collected by the Korea National Health and Nutrition Examination Survey, and the collaborative filtering-based recommendation model was compared with the deep learning-based evolutionary recommendation model to evaluate its performance. The RMSE is used to evaluate the performance of the proposed model. According to the comparative analysis, the accuracy of the deep learning-based evolutionary recommendation model is superior to that of the collaborative filtering-based recommendation model.
